legongju.com
我们一直在努力
2025-01-15 14:25 | 星期三

Java中JDBC的未来发展方向探讨

JDBC(Java Database Connectivity)是Java程序与数据库交互的重要组件,它提供了一种标准的接口,使得Java程序员可以方便地访问和操作数据库。随着数据库技术的不断发展和变化,JDBC的未来发展方向也将受到一定的影响。

  1. 异步操作支持:随着互联网应用的普及,对于高并发、大数据量的处理需求越来越多,因此JDBC未来可能会加强对异步操作的支持,以提高数据库访问的效率和性能。

  2. 支持更多数据库类型:随着NoSQL数据库的兴起和普及,JDBC可能会加强对这类数据库的支持,使得Java程序员可以更方便地访问和操作各种数据库。

  3. 更友好的API设计:JDBC的API设计比较底层,使用起来不够简洁和方便,未来可能会进行优化和改进,使得开发人员能够更轻松地编写数据库相关的代码。

  4. 更好的安全性和稳定性:随着数据安全和隐私保护的重要性日益凸显,JDBC未来可能会加强对安全性的支持,提供更多安全的数据库连接和操作方式,以及更好的错误处理机制,保证程序的稳定性。

  5. 更好的性能优化:随着硬件技术的发展和数据库引擎的不断优化,JDBC未来可能会提供更多性能优化的功能和特性,使得程序能够更高效地访问和操作数据库。

总的来说,JDBC作为Java程序与数据库交互的基础组件,未来的发展方向可能会集中在提高性能、增强安全性、优化API设计等方面,以适应不断变化的数据库技术和应用需求。开发人员也应该密切关注JDBC的最新发展动态,及时更新和优化自己的数据库访问代码。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/111075.html

相关推荐

  • Java编程:stdin的多线程处理

    Java编程:stdin的多线程处理

    在Java编程中,可以使用多线程来处理stdin(标准输入),以实现并发处理输入数据的功能。以下是一个简单的示例代码,演示了如何使用多线程处理stdin输入数据:

  • Java中如何实现声音的录制与播放

    Java中如何实现声音的录制与播放

    在Java中实现声音的录制与播放可以使用JavaSound API。以下是一个简单的示例代码:
    录制声音:
    import javax.sound.sampled.*; public class AudioRec...

  • Java sound编程实战技巧分享

    Java sound编程实战技巧分享

    在Java中实现音频处理和播放可以使用Java Sound API。下面是一些Java Sound编程的实战技巧: 使用AudioSystem类来获取音频输入和输出设备。可以使用getMixerInfo...

  • 如何在Java应用中集成声音功能

    如何在Java应用中集成声音功能

    在Java应用中集成声音功能可以使用Java内置的音频库javax.sound,以下是一些基本步骤: 导入javax.sound包:在代码中导入javax.sound包中的相关类。 import java...

  • 如何在Java项目中安全地使用JDBC

    如何在Java项目中安全地使用JDBC

    在Java项目中安全地使用JDBC,可以采取以下几个措施: 使用PreparedStatements代替Statements:PreparedStatement是预编译的SQL语句,可以有效避免SQL注入攻击。...

  • JDBC在Java大数据处理中的角色

    JDBC在Java大数据处理中的角色

    JDBC(Java Database Connectivity)在Java大数据处理中起着重要的角色,它是用来连接Java应用程序和数据库的标准接口。通过JDBC,Java应用程序可以与各种数据库...

  • JDBC与ORM框架在Java中的比较

    JDBC与ORM框架在Java中的比较

    JDBC(Java Database Connectivity)和ORM(Object-Relational Mapping)框架在Java中都是用于数据库操作的技术,但它们有一些重要的区别和优缺点。 JDBC: JDBC...

  • Java中JDBC的性能优化技巧

    Java中JDBC的性能优化技巧

    使用预编译语句:使用PreparedStatement对象执行SQL语句,可以减少SQL解析和编译的时间,提高执行效率。 批量操作:通过批量操作可以减少与数据库的通信次数,提...